Richard Blunt
Listed Buildings Restoration, Property Lettings
Richard was born in Ashby in 1962 the eldest of 5 children. He went to school
in Ashby prior to studying Economics and History at University College, London.
After graduation Richard worked for 5 years in Venture Capital putting money into start-up companies in the U.K. and America. He returned to the Midlands in 1989 and started a business restoring buildings in Melbourne and Ashby which gradually started to focus increasingly on Listed Buildings. Richard has won "Best Restoration of a Georgian Building in the U.K." on 2 occasions and was recently quoted as "Britain's trustiest restorer of listed buildings".
Richard serves as a District Councillor in North West Leicestershire District Council and is presently Leader of the Council. Since June 2009, he is also the County Councillor for Ibstock and Appleby. He is married with 4 children aged 10,8,4 and 2.
